The production process at a paper bags factory involves several stages, starting with the sourcing of raw materials. The most commonly used material for paper bags is kraft paper, which is made from wood pulp. The pulp is processed and refined to form sheets of paper, which are then cut and folded into the desired shape for the bags. The bags are then printed with custom designs or logos before being packaged and shipped to customers.

Many paper bags factories have also started offering eco-friendly options such as recycled paper bags. These bags are made from post-consumer recycled paper, reducing the need for virgin materials and diverting waste from landfills.
